Inspiration behind Barramundi 

Spawning takes place usually when it’s a full moon or new moon as that’s when the tidal activity is at its strongest. 

Females can produce up to 40 million eggs during spawning season but unfortunately only 90 percent of larvae and juveniles die in the first few months. 

A Barra’s age can be determined by counting the growth rings on their scales (Just like counting the growth rings on trees). 

About this amazing Artist:
My name is Sharaya Summers, I am proud Mandingalbay Yidinji woman from Far North Queensland. I was born and raised in Brisbane but have since moved back to Cairns with my little family, closer to our ‘country’.

Mandingalbay Yidinji country is located from the Trinity Inlet, near Cairns, over the Malbon Thompson Range, across the coastal plain to the south of Yarrabah and into the Coral Sea, including the Franklin Islands. I started selling my art in 2020 under ‘Marriji Designs’, ‘Marriji’ meaning ‘baby possum’. This name was given to me by one of Great Grandfathers when I was a baby. I spread my culture through my art, all self taught and I am continuing to learn along my journey as an artist. I use a few different mediums, painting on canvas (acrylics and mixed media), digital art and my favourite being wood burning (pyrography). My artwork usually consists of my life experiences and our wonderful native flora and fauna, a lot of the time my artwork is influenced by what I see.
